Saturday was spent helping clients via phone, email and text with a history and knowledge lesson thrown inbetween. Bank of America debit card holders are allowed to tour the Liberty Memorial Museum and Monument for FREE the first Saturday of each month. With Veterans Day coming up this Thursday I decided it would be a good weekend to attend. I don't know how long the Liberty Memorial and Bank of America will be offering these free tickets but you can visit their website by clicking here or call the Liberty Memorial Museum and Monument before visiting them at 816.784.1918.  Thank you Bank of America! The museum is great to tour and you are sure to leave with more knowledge than you had about World War I. I learned more than I have ever known about WWI and will definitely be revisiting again when I have more time. You could spend an entire day in the museum alone. Everywhere you looked there was something to take in and experience. After we had made our way through the circlular museum, we got in line to go atop the Liberty Memorial Monument. This is a must see view if you live in Kansas City or are just here on vacation! Pictured below is from the top of the monument. This is a fun activity for the entire family and one they will remember.
